> > Sorry, I forgot to say this is clamav-0.60 with the included clamav-
milter.
> > The process looks like this:
> > /usr/local/sbin/clamav-milter -c /usr/local/etc/clamav.conf -bl
> 
> Please add the -o option (scan outgoing messages, `man clamav-miler`)
> 
OK, I changed this to -blo (no offense) and it works, but I have no idea 
why.  I do not want to scan outgoing messages -- only incoming messages.  
This is now scanning incoming messages, which is good, but why would I need 
to tell it to scan outgoing messages in order for that to work?  I was 
testing this by sending messages from other machines on the local network, 
and in the same DNS domain (thinking -l would trigger that), but no dice.  
Now that -o is included, sent mail from these machines is getting scanned.

I also tested sending from another network (one of my web hosting providers) 
but that also failed to get scanned before.  I'll try that now too.
